How to fill out medical professional liability insurance

How to fill out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application
01
Gather required information: Collect personal details such as your name, contact information, and professional credentials.
02
Detail your practice: Specify the type of medical practice you have, including specialties and services offered.
03
List your employment history: Provide a timeline of your professional experience, including previous employers and roles.
04
Disclose malpractice history: Indicate any past malpractice claims or legal issues you have faced.
05
Answer risk assessment questions: Respond to questions regarding your practice environment, patient population, and safety protocols.
06
Review coverage options: Evaluate different coverage limits and policy types offered by the insurer.
07
Submit your application: Make sure all sections are complete and accurate before sending it to the insurance provider.

What is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application?
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application is a form that healthcare professionals complete to obtain insurance coverage that protects them against claims of malpractice or negligence arising from their professional services.
Who is required to file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application?
Healthcare professionals including doctors, nurses, dentists, and other licensed practitioners are typically required to file a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application to secure malpractice insurance.
How to fill out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application?
To fill out the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application, you need to provide personal and professional information, including your education, training, and history of claims or litigation, as well as details about your practice and patient demographics.
What is the purpose of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application?
The purpose of the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application is to assess the risk associated with providing medical services and to determine the appropriate level of coverage required to protect against potential legal claims.
What information must be reported on Medical Professional Liability Insurance Application?
The application must report personal identification details, professional qualifications, prior malpractice claims or incidents, the nature of the practice, the demographic of patients served, and any other relevant information that insurers require to evaluate the risk.
